Boniface enjoyed a stunning season with Bayer Leverkusen, winning the Bundesliga and DFB-Pokal and scoring 21 goals in all competitions, while also registering 10 assists. He was subsequently named in the Bundesliga's Team of the Season but he has amazingly been left out of the shortlist for the African Player of the Year award.

The list is made up of the following players: Amine Gouri (Rennes), Edmond Tapsoba (Bayer Leverkusen), Simon Adingra (Brighton), Chancel Mbemba (Marseille), Serhou Guirassy (Borussia Dortmund), Achraf Hakimi (PSG), Soufiane Rahimi (Al Ain), Ademola Lookman (Atalanta), William Troost-Ekong (Al Kholood) and Ronwen Williams (Mamelodi Sundowns).

Boniface wrote on X: "Rookie of the season, Team of the Season, No worry I no play AFCON, Na why I dey wait for memes d or."

Boniface has scored seven goals in 10 games this season for Leverkusen and will next be in action when they face Werder Bremen in the Bundesliga on Saturday.
